thinkphp6/8 验证码

html和后台验证代码按官方来操作

ThinkPHP官方手册

注意:

如果验证一直失败,看看Session是否开启,

打印dump(session_status());结果=2为正确的,

  • PHP_SESSION_DISABLED: Session功能被禁用(返回值为0)。
  • PHP_SESSION_NONE: 没有启动session(返回值为1)。
  • PHP_SESSION_ACTIVE: session已经启动并正在使用(返回值为2)。

如果不=2,在APP/middleware.php中,加上\think\middleware\SessionInit::class

这种全局开启,单独开启没搞

相关推荐
白晨并不是很能熬夜13 分钟前
【PRC】第 2 篇:Netty 通信层 — NIO 模型 + 自定义协议 + 心跳
java·开发语言·后端·面试·rpc·php·nio
2401_873479402 小时前
固件升级如何按地区分批推送?IP地址查询定位决定升级策略
网络协议·tcp/ip·php
阿桂有点桂5 小时前
Laravel队列,使用redis驱动器
php·laravel
淘矿人5 小时前
2026年4月-DeepSeek V4 vs GPT-5.5深度对比测评:weelinking一键切换实测
服务器·数据库·人工智能·python·gpt·学习·php
森总20206 小时前
如何优雅处理 DB 事务提交后的不可控后置逻辑?记一次订单流程的架构重构
php
zs宝来了6 小时前
网络篇15-网络收发包应用之iptable
开发语言·网络·php
dollmarker9 小时前
vulnhub靶场之hacksudo: 2 (HackDudo)靶机-NFS提权
c语言·网络·网络安全·php
ai大模型中转api测评9 小时前
GPT-5.5 性能深度实测:从 FrontierMath 4 基准看 API 聚合平台在多模态架构中的响应优化
gpt·架构·php
QH139292318809 小时前
Rohde & Schwarz ZNA43矢量网络分析仪的使用方法
开发语言·php
zzzb12345610 小时前
WSL(Ubuntu)部署Nginx\+PHP8\.2完整教程(新手友好\+避坑指南)
linux·nginx·ubuntu·php